It seems so long ago and I have wondered also if the focus of A3 may have changed some. Here is the timeline for A3 -- it may seem long ago but it was mid-February to early April. The album was not done until November -- probably less than a month ago. November 12, 2013: Adam said they were talking to a couple of labels and big producers. January 6, 2014: Adam confirmed new music in the works. February 15, 2014: Adam was reported to be in Sweden fans concluded it was for A3. Not confirmed. March 20, 2014: Billboard confirms Adam working with Max Martin, and that Max put together a writing camp for Adam April 8, 2014: Adam returns to LA from Sweden. Appears to be the end of the writing camp in Sweden. June 25, 2014: Ryan Seacrest says that Adam's album will be released in "early 2015". September 6, 2014: Adam back in LA and next stop is the recording studio. (Seems like he took a week off first.) November 8, 2014: "It's almost done" "probably early next year" Mid-November: Adam confirms album is done. December 16, 2014: Adam appears on the WBR Twitter Artists Lists (I believe this means that WBR accepted the album in November or early December.) So while it may seem like forever, looks like he cut the deal about a year ago, and started active work on the album mid-February 2014. So it took less than a year. Assuming that they wait until after Q+AL to release the album, that puts it at March - May, 2015. Labels generally do not create promotional plans and release schedules until after an album is done and they have accepted it. So they are probably still working on that part.
